What does smoke damage from a fire involve?

Smoke damage in Pittsburgh homes goes beyond just soot. Smoke particles are acidic and can corrode surfaces quickly. They also leave a persistent odor that penetrates fabrics and walls. Licensed pros can identify all affected areas. They use specialized equipment to clean and deodorize your property thoroughly. This ensures your home is safe and smells fresh again.

How do you clean smoke damage from a fire?

Cleaning smoke damage in Pittsburgh requires specialized methods. Professionals use dry and wet cleaning techniques depending on the surface. They also employ ozone treatments or thermal fogging to eliminate odors. This is not a DIY job. The licensed pros have the right equipment and chemicals. They ensure all smoke residue and smells are removed.

What is involved in fire clean up?

Fire clean up in Pittsburgh involves several steps. First, licensed pros remove debris and salvageable items. They then clean soot and smoke residue from surfaces. Water extraction and drying are crucial if water was used to fight the fire. Finally, they address odor control and make necessary repairs. It's a thorough process to make your home safe.
